                                Anyway, I would guess that it wouldn't sell to the tourney community. The aftermarket boards out there right now wouldn't be selling so well if people didn't care about having all sorts of special modes on their markers. Current markers aren't hampered by not having stock special firing modes because there's lots of different boards you can just drop in to get them. If that wasn't a possible option on a new gun but all the others out there could still be modded I think the new one's sales would sink like a rock.
